site stats

Graph shortest path calculator

WebCalculate the shortest path between node 1 and node 10 and specify two outputs to also return the path length. For weighted graphs, shortestpath automatically uses the … WebNov 24, 2024 · To calculate the shortest paths, we have two options: Using Dijkstra’s algorithm multiple times. Each time, we run Dijkstra’s algorithm starting from one of the important nodes. This is helpful when the …

Shortest Path Mathematics for the Liberal Arts - Lumen Learning

WebNov 24, 2024 · In graph theory, we might have a modified version of the shortest path problem. One of the versions is to find the shortest path that visits certain nodes in a weighted graph. In this tutorial, we’ll explain the … WebDijkstra's Algorithm Solver. By Mostafa Dahshan Usage. While Draw vertex is selected, click anywhere in the canvas to create a vertex.; To draw an edge between two vertices, … internship in a sentence https://mjengr.com

Bellman Ford

WebMar 24, 2024 · The graph diameter of a graph is the length of the "longest shortest path" (i.e., the longest graph geodesic) between any two graph vertices, where is a graph … http://blog.elyaski.com/dijkstras-shortest-path-calculator-in-prolog/ new dog and cat grooming

The Floyd-Warshall Algorithm - TUM

Category:A* Search Algorithm - 101 Computing

Tags:Graph shortest path calculator

Graph shortest path calculator

The Bellman-Ford Algorithm - TUM

WebWhile often it is possible to find a shortest path on a small graph by guess-and-check, our goal in this chapter is to develop methods to solve complex problems in a systematic … WebApr 7, 2024 · It is an algorithm for finding the shortest path between all the pairs of vertices in a weighted graph. This algorithm follows the dynamic programming approach to find the shortest path. A C-function for a N x N graph is given below. The function stores the all pair shortest path in the matrix cost [N] [N]. The cost matrix of the given graph is ...

Graph shortest path calculator

Did you know?

WebDijkstra's Shortest Path Calculator An interactive exploration of the famous Dijkstra algorithm. Number of nodes : Dijkstra's Shortest Path Calculator ... Number of nodes : … WebDec 4, 2024 · It is easy to prove that the shortest path between (s_in, t_out) in H is the same as the shortest path between (s,t) in the original graph G. The proof is based on the fact that any such path goes through the edge (v_in, v_out) in H if and only if the corresponding path in G goes through node v.

WebNov 11, 2024 · The main idea here is to use BFS (Breadth-First Search) to get the source node’s shortest paths to every other node inside the graph. We’ll store for every node … WebDec 3, 2024 · It is easy to prove that the shortest path between (s_in, t_out) in H is the same as the shortest path between (s,t) in the original graph G. The proof is based on …

WebOne algorithm for finding the shortest path from a starting node to a target node in a weighted graph is Dijkstra’s algorithm. The algorithm creates a tree of shortest paths … WebThe Floyd-Warshall algorithm is a shortest path algorithm for graphs. Like the Bellman-Ford algorithm or the Dijkstra's algorithm, it computes the shortest path in a graph. However, Bellman-Ford and …

WebThere are no shortest paths of length or higher. Equivalently, for any we can solve for the value of where this happens; we get about . As we increase (or the number of edges ) the value of gets smaller and smaller. Eventually, by Corollary 7 in the paper, once satisfies , the graph has diameter with high probability.

WebApr 6, 2024 · Dijkstra’s algorithm is a well-known algorithm in computer science that is used to find the shortest path between two points in a weighted graph. The algorithm uses a priority queue to explore the graph, assigning each vertex a tentative distance from a source vertex and then iteratively updating this value as it visits neighboring vertices. new dog attacking my other dogsWebFloyd-Warshall All-Pairs Shortest Path. Algorithm Visualizations ... Floyd-Warshall All-Pairs Shortest Path. Directed Graph: Undirected Graph: Small Graph: Large Graph: Logical Representation: Adjacency List Representation: Adjacency Matrix Representation: Animation Speed: w: h: new dog charges and nips at my other dogWebOct 12, 2024 · Dijkstra’s algorithm is a popular search algorithm used to determine the shortest path between two nodes in a graph. In the original scenario, the graph represented the Netherlands, the graph’s nodes represented different Dutch cities, and the edges represented the roads between the cities. new dog breed called bullyWebMar 1, 2024 · A shortest path between two vertices of a graph is a graph path of shortest possible length between them. Such paths are also known as graph geodesics, and the … new dog charleston scWebNov 9, 2024 · At the end of this tutorial, we’ll calculate the time complexity and compare the running time between different implementations. 2. The Algorithm. The algorithm, published in 1959 and named after its creator, Dutch computer scientist Edsger Dijkstra, can be applied to a weighted graph. The algorithm finds the shortest path tree from a single ... new dog celebration cardWebOn that graph, the shortest paths from the source vertex s = 0 to vertices {1, 2, 3} are all ill-defined. For example 1 → 2 → 1 is a negative weight cycle as it has negative total path (cycle) weight of 15-42 = -27. new dog boarding regulationsWebLet's calculate the shortest path between node C and the other nodes in our graph: During the algorithm execution, we'll mark every node with its minimum distance to node C (our selected node). For node C, this distance is 0. For the rest of nodes, as we still don't know that minimum distance, it starts being infinity (∞): ... new dog arthritis medication